Investment thesis
White Fund is a specialist medtech venture capital fund based in Belgium. It focuses entirely on the medical technology and life sciences sector, supporting companies from their pre-market development stages through to the launch of sales, with a target exit horizon of 5 to 8 years. With a EUR 38 million fund it aims to finance roughly 10 projects. The fund leverages an extensive network of professional co-investors, including its own shareholders, and access to medtech experts and key opinion leaders (KOLs) drawn from its life sciences experience.
